A study of 75,000 brands by SEO platform Ahrefs has found that YouTube mentions are the strongest correlated signal for whether a brand appears in AI-generated search results, outperforming every other factor the researchers tested across ChatGPT, Google AI Mode, and Google AI Overviews. YouTube mentions, defined as any time a brand name appears in […]

YouTube has announced that it will begin automatically detecting and labelling videos that contain significant photorealistic AI-generated content, using internal signals rather than relying on creators to disclose it themselves. The change marks a shift from the platform’s existing system, which has depended on voluntary creator disclosure since it launched in 2024. The automatic labels […]

Apple and Google have formally pushed for amendments to Bill C-22, the Canadian government’s lawful-access legislation now working its way through the House of Commons, arguing that the bill as drafted creates a potential for secret orders to compel changes to the encryption underpinning their software and devices. Both companies want judicial oversight built into […]
